Well, just call me a fly in the ointment.
This will fail the test and be called valid: 0DLFKD
It converts to zero since it's garbage, and the first char is zero, so it would be accepted.

Really, to get the most out of strtod you have to take advantage of all of it's arguments. Knowing where strtod stopped its conversion helps you decide what is acceptable and not acceptable input. Dave Sinkula has illustrated the proper technique in a series of snippets.
My understanding is that strtod works for floats just fine:
float fltpt = (float) strtod( example, &endpt );
